BROMHEXINE

 BROMHEXINE


BRAND NAME:- BROMHEXINE 8mg tablet,4mg/5ml elixer.

BROMHEXINE is a derivative of the alkaloids vasicine obtained from Adhatoda vasica (Vaska), is a potent mucolytic and mucokinetic , capable of inducing thin copious bronchial secertion.

PHARMACODYNAMIC:-
Bromhexine thins airway secretions, improving breathing and discomfort associated with thick mucus in airways associated with a variety of respiratory conditions .

MECHANISM OF ACTION:-
BROMHEXINE is a mucolytic agent that act on the mucus glands in the respiratory tract to change the structure of  bronchial secertion . It enhances the transport of  mucus by reducing its viscosity and increase cilia activity resulting in enhances mucocilliary clearance. This secretolytic and secretomotor effects in the bronchial tract  facilitates expectoration and relives  cough.

USED:-
Bromhexine is used in the treatment of respiratory tract disorders associated with viscid mucus. 

SIDE EFFECTS:-

Dizziness, Headache, Nausea, Upper abdominal pain, Vomiting, Diarrhea, Rash, Red spots or bumps, Itching, Sweating, Changes in serum aminotransferase levels

DOSE:- Adults 8mg TDS, children 1-5 years 4mg BD ,5-10yeras 4mg TDS.

 Chlorthalidone  Brand name:- Hythalton 50,100mg , Hydrazide, Thalizide ( 12.5, 25) . Chlorthalidone is a diuretic which lowers blood pressure by removing extra water and certain electrolytes from the body. Over time it also relaxes blood vessels and improves blood flow. Pharmacodynamic:- Not 🚫 available.  Pharmacokinetics:- Chlortalidone is slowly absorbed from the gastrointestinal tract after oral ingestion. It has a long half-life and therefore a prolonged diuretic action, which results in continued diuretic effects despite a skipped dose. This prolonged action of chlortalidone despite missing doses may account for the higher efficacy of chlortalidone compared to the shorter half-life medication, hydrochlorothiazide. Chlortalidone is eliminated from the body mostly by the kidney, as unchanged drug.  Captopril Brand name:- Angiopril 25mg tab, Aceten, Captopril 12.5, 25mg tab. Captopril is an angiotensin converting enzyme (ACE) inhibitor. It works by reducing stress on the heart and relaxing blood vessel so that blood flows more smoothly and the heart can pump blood more efficiently. Pharmacodynamic:-  Captopril, an ACE inhibitor, antagonizes the effect of the RAAS. The RAAS is a homeostatic mechanism for regulating hemodynamics, water and electrolyte balance. During sympathetic stimulation or when renal blood pressure or blood flow is reduced, renin is released from the granular cells of the juxtaglomerular apparatus in the kidneys. In the blood stream, renin cleaves circulating angiotensinogen to ATI, which is subsequently cleaved to ATII by ACE. ATII increases blood pressure using a number of mechanisms.
